Q3 planning — branch managers

Quick word on big-deal discounting: the Orrin-tier ladder stays in place this quarter, but approvals now route through Saskia's desk first. Don't promise anything above 10% in the room. We're holding the line while the Dellmore renewal plays out. The confidential note below explains what we're actually prepared to concede.

board note of kafof-yahag: Druaelox Foods plans to raise the Holwyn list price by 35 percent in July.

## Further Reading

Cache invalidation for the Thornlea product catalog is event-driven rather than TTL-based, which makes correctness depend on ordered delivery from the update stream. Maintainers changing publisher or consumer code should understand the versioned-key scheme and why we tolerate at-least-once delivery. The complete design document, including failure scenarios and the stale-read mitigation history, is kept on the internal page below.

wiki page, kahog-hahig: https://vault.zemvargrid.internal/display/deploy/repo/settings/merge_requests/job/settings/6f3b933774dbc5320a4daa18

Re: fee-rules evaluator in `tariffcore` — the recursion guard is good, but the evaluator still trusts rule-supplied multipliers without clamping. A hostile rule pack could set a surcharge factor that overflows the minor-units field. Clamp at parse time, not evaluation time. Also cap rule-chain depth and per-request evaluation budget; right now both are only enforced by convention. The limits I'd expect us to hard-code, given current Brightquay traffic, are the following.

limits module of bahap-yaweg:
BUDGETS = {
    "praion": 741,
    "istax": 629,
    "holdor": 926,
    "ulaion": 219,
    "gorwyn": 412,
}